Partager via


AssignmentLockSettings Classe

Définition

Définit la façon dont les ressources déployées par une affectation de blueprint sont verrouillées.

public class AssignmentLockSettings
type AssignmentLockSettings = class
Public Class AssignmentLockSettings
Héritage
AssignmentLockSettings

Constructeurs

AssignmentLockSettings()

Initialise une nouvelle instance de la classe AssignmentLockSettings.

AssignmentLockSettings(String, IList<String>, IList<String>)

Initialise une nouvelle instance de la classe AssignmentLockSettings.

Propriétés

ExcludedActions

Obtient ou définit la liste des opérations de gestion qui sont exclues des verrous de blueprint. Jusqu’à 200 actions sont autorisées. Si le mode de verrouillage est défini sur « AllResourcesReadOnly », les actions suivantes sont automatiquement ajoutées à « excluActions » : « */read », « Microsoft.Network/virtualNetworks/subnets/join/action » et « Microsoft.Authorization/locks/delete ». Si le mode de verrouillage est défini sur « AllResourcesDoNotDelete », les actions suivantes sont automatiquement ajoutées à « excluActions » : « Microsoft.Authorization/locks/delete ». Les actions en double seront supprimées.

ExcludedPrincipals

Obtient ou définit la liste des principaux AAD exclus des verrous de blueprint. Jusqu’à 5 principaux sont autorisés.

Mode

Obtient ou définit le mode de verrouillage. Les valeurs possibles sont les suivantes : « None », « AllResourcesReadOnly », « AllResourcesDoNotDelete »

S’applique à